The second novel in the series «Twelve Victorian Detectives». Interest in wartime treasures connected to the Spanish inheritance flares up anew almost two hundred years later. The owner of an invaluable casket is robbed and brutally murdered. Investigating the crime, Inspector Knight seeks advice from retired judge Sir William Crawford. The judge’s niece, Patricia, doesn’t want to stand aside—almost leading to tragic consequences. The plot is based on real events from the history of Soviet criminal investigation, but the action is moved to Great Britain of the Victorian era—and to Sherlock Holmes. Real historical figures appear in the narrative, but the events they are involved in are fictional.
